    I now have the R9+ kit, and with it Leigh's 704R adaptor plate, and the spacer from the Triton router guide kit.
    These are in photo1. You can see from photo2 that with these all in place the top of the e-bush base sits perfectly flush with the table top. The only problem experienced is that the M4 screws that Leigh supplied with the 704R adaptor plate are too short by far, so I'll have to source some longer ones.
